Tips for Choosing Family Halloween Costume
Considering the Age Range of Participants
When selecting family Halloween costumes, consider the age and preferences of each participant. Young children may prefer playful or familiar characters. Teens might lean towards trendy or pop culture-inspired looks. Adults can embrace creative ideas that complement the overall theme. Choose costumes that are comfortable and suitable for each individual’s needs. Ensuring age-appropriate outfits guarantees smiles and enjoyment for everyone.
Budget-Friendly Costume Options
Creating memorable family Halloween costumes doesn’t have to break the bank. Consider cost-effective options like homemade costumes using household items. Thrift stores often have hidden gems that can be transformed into clever outfits. Renting costumes can save money if you’re looking for something extravagant without long-term commitment. Focus on themes that allow for simple designs, reducing extra costs. With a little creativity, budget-friendly costumes can look amazing.
DIY vs. Store-Bought Costumes: Pros and Cons
Choosing between DIY and store-bought costumes depends on your family’s preferences and schedule. DIY costumes are personal, affordable, and allow for unique customization. They foster creativity and make the experience fun for all. However, DIY projects can be time-consuming and require crafting skills. Store-bought costumes are quick and hassle-free but may be more expensive and less unique. Assess your family’s time, budget, and crafting ability before deciding. Balancing effort and fun helps achieve the perfect costume choice.

DIY Family Halloween Costume Ideas
Planning your own family Halloween costumes can be exciting and budget-friendly. DIY options allow for creativity and a personal touch. With simple ideas and household items, creating amazing costumes becomes easy and fun for everyone. Here are some ideas to get started:
Easy DIY Projects for Beginners
Beginner-friendly DIY costumes require minimal crafting skills. Try a group of ghosts using white sheets. Make matching scarecrow outfits with plaid shirts and straw hats. Create animal costumes using headbands, felt, and basic sewing. These ideas are quick, creative, and involve little effort. Simple projects work great for families with small kids or tight schedules.

Upcycling Items From Around the House
Reuse everyday items to craft your Halloween costumes. Old clothes can transform into pirate or zombie outfits. Cardboard boxes become robots, cars, or even rockets. Scarves, gloves, and hats help complete unique looks. Upcycling not only saves money but adds a fun challenge. Get creative and find new ways to use old items lying around your home.
Costume Ideas That Require Minimal Crafting Skills
If you’re short on time, try low-effort costume ideas. Dress as a classic color theme like crayons by wearing simple solid colored outfits. Grab matching pajamas for a family sleepover look. Use face paint for quick transformations like turning into cats, superheroes, or clowns. These ideas need few materials, making them ideal for last-minute costume planning.
Group Costume Ideas for Large Families
Planning Halloween costumes for large families can be lots of fun. Coordinated themes make your group stand out. They create a sense of unity and add to the excitement. Here are some creative costume ideas for big families.
Coordinating Costumes for Families of Four or More
- Classic Movie Ensembles: Dress as characters from “The Wizard of Oz” or “Ghostbusters.” These themes are instantly recognizable.
- Food-Themed Outfits: Become a pizza slice crew, a fruit salad, or even breakfast items like eggs and bacon.
- Circus Troupe: Have someone dress as the ringmaster and others as clowns, acrobats, or animals.
- Book Characters: Think “Alice in Wonderland,” “The Chronicles of Narnia,” or Dr. Seuss books. Everyone can play a unique role.
- Seasonal Squad: Divide the family by seasons—spring, summer, fall, and winter—with decor and accessories to match.
Coordinating costumes make your family visually cohesive. They also simplify decisions on what everyone will wear.
Costume Themes That Work for Multi-Generational Families
- Disney Royalty: Grandparents as kings and queens, parents as princes and princesses, and kids as knights or fairies.
- Time Travelers: Each generation can represent a different decade. Choose styles from the 50s, 70s, or future-inspired looks.
- Zoo Animals: Grandparents as zookeepers and everyone else as favorite animals, from lions to penguins.
- Family Tree: Turn your costumes into leaves, branches, or even fruits to symbolize your family roots.
- Superhero Generations: Grandparents as retired superheroes, parents as active ones, and kids as sidekicks.
Costumes for multi-generational families allow everyone to participate. These themes celebrate the unique roles each member plays.
Large family costumes leave a strong impression. They also make memorable photos and enhance shared holiday experiences.

Tips for Making Halloween Costumes Comfortable and Practical
Comfort and practicality are vital when planning family Halloween costumes. Costumes that fit well and suit the environment ensure everyone enjoys the event. Here are tips to make your outfits safe, stylish, and functional.
Dressing for the Weather on Halloween
- Check the Forecast: Plan costumes based on the expected weather. Adjust materials for hot or cold conditions.
- Layer Strategically: Add thermals beneath costumes for warmth or opt for lighter fabrics in warmer climates.
- Waterproof Options: Use water-resistant materials if rain is in the forecast to keep everyone dry.
- Comfortable Footwear: Choose weather-appropriate, sturdy, and comfortable shoes, especially for long trick-or-treating walks.
- Accessorize Smartly: Include capes, hats, or scarves for cold nights and avoid bulky items on warm evenings.
Weather-appropriate costumes combine safety and enjoyment, letting everyone stay comfortable throughout the night.
Adding Functional Elements for Kids and Toddlers
- Easy Dressing Options: Use zipper, snap, or stretchable materials for quick on-and-off changes.
- Built-In Storage: Add small pockets or pouches for carrying candy or essentials.
- Visibility Enhancers: Use reflective tape or glow sticks that make kids visible in the dark.
- Breathable Materials: Ensure breathable fabrics to avoid discomfort from heat or sweat.
- Movement-Friendly Designs: Avoid restrictive costumes. Choose outfits kids can run and play in with ease.
Prioritizing functionality for young children ensures they stay safe and enjoy every Halloween moment.

Capturing the Perfect Halloween Photos in Your Family Costumes
Preserving memories with creative Halloween photos is a fun tradition for families. Great photography ensures your family costumes shine and your effort stands out. With some thoughtful planning, you can create stunning shots to cherish forever.
Posing Ideas for Creative Family Portraits
- Group Action Shots: Pose as if you’re acting in character, like superheroes in action or witches casting spells.
- Seated Portraits: Arrange family members seated, focusing on details like costumes and expressions.
- Height Arrangement: Position tallest members in the back and youngest in the front for balance.
- Hands-on Interaction: Add playful touches like holding hands or props showcasing the theme.
- Funny Poses: Make exaggerated facial expressions or silly movements, such as pretending to fly or chase.
These ideas make family photos lively, showing creativity through varied poses and themes.
Props and Backdrops to Enhance the Theme
- Props Matching Costumes: Include items like wands for wizards, shields for warriors, or pumpkins for a farm theme.
- Halloween Scenery: Use hay bales, spooky trees, or eerie cobwebs to create a festive atmosphere.
- Decorative Lighting: Incorporate string lights, candles, or lanterns to add mood to shots.
- DIY Backdrops: Craft scene enhancers like cardboard castles, animal habitats, or haunted mansions.
- Natural Elements: Use outdoor settings like forests, gardens, or streets with fall leaves for authenticity.
Props and backdrops complement your costumes, making the photos captivating and thematic.
